Little Mildred Mining Co Sees Rich Sylvanite Ore Hope

Officials report 120 ore samples from Hidalgo County Hidalgo District show a two pound sample yielding over 125 per ton in gold and silver. The find focuses on Sylvanite ore free gold and silver telluride, with development aimed at deepening a tunnel to reach the rich dike. The district may become a major gold camp rivaling Morenci and Bisbee.

The Bureau of Public Roads A Mighty Useful Institution

The U S Bureau of Public Roads describes its role in selecting and marking the 200000 miles of Federal Aid Highway, highlighting maps, uniform signs, and cross-state coordination. It notes funding ranges from 50 to 100 percent, district offices in Arizona and New Mexico, and ongoing surveys and construction across the system.

Borderland Transit Cars Arrive Here

Two deluxe 22 passenger coaches halted in Lordsburg for the Borderland Transit Company’s first El Paso to Los Angeles run. Route coverage includes El Paso Lordsburg Douglas Bisbee Phoenix Yuma San Diego and Los Angeles. C Brainbridge president, P McGarvin treasurer and GM, and D Lloyd Smith of Mack International Truck Corp.

State College visit shares winter vegetable advancement

A county group led by the extension agent toured State College at Las Cruces to study winter vegetable production. They observed packing and year round shipping from Davie and Barker farms, poultry housing plans, pecan variety recommendations, and farming implements demonstrations to boost Hidalgo County yields and rural markets.
